the book sounds good, in an particluar order for reading McCarthy?

I'd read the border trilogy first.  All the Pretty Horses, The Crossing, Cities of the Plain.  If you enjoy the first book, then you'll like all three.  If you like all three, then you'll be familiar enough with his style to tackle Blood Meridian, which is pretty dense.  It's one of the best American books I've ever read.

I'd leave the The Road for last.

I'm about 1/3 of the way through "The Road" and it's one of the most haunting books I've ever read.

It's one of those books that I'll read and can't put down and then I'll put it away for several days because I can't stand it anymore.

McCarthy's prose is breathtaking.
